Transaction 99780890b948771d9b046f76d37d9e2e750cbd0a6b9db121aa1ff1e0e40d7bf0
1 Input
1 Output
-
99780890b948771d9b046f76d37d9e2e750cbd0a6b9db121aa1ff1e0e40d7bf0:0
- value
- 61448914
- script pubkey
- OP_0 OP_PUSHBYTES_20 0d8e02a5b04987c1425a6aabfb9a8a4df24e1076
- address
- bc1qpk8q9fdsfxruzsj6d24lhx52fheyuyrkfyumay